In my own case we have a fairly small farm (two production and one test server) mostly users connect to a full desktop, most users are on the local LAN and we have almost total control of what printers and drivers are used - so for us Manufactures print drivers have been the best option (we have had our share of issues). We do make use of the UPD for as couple of remote users where we had no input on what printer they had. Other people have found the only way to get printing to work reliably is to use a third party solution like thinprint. Really it all comes down to your particular mix of applications users and print devices.
